Transaction 29c360520e520a1084de68f2a6712bd3ac98f986e13ced0ae9476f0bc213ccb1
1 Input
1 Output
-
29c360520e520a1084de68f2a6712bd3ac98f986e13ced0ae9476f0bc213ccb1:0
- value
- 2890000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f48caf2013b7522268697ca619d53f49b4afdebf OP_EQUAL
- address
- 3Pz5LFZTETCZRCvgkZtVaNvBPbrLrMxKEY